> 1) What is the most easiest-to-setup MIDI/audio interface for a
> laptop ?  Fedora 11 will be installed on the laptop.

Then easiest would be Planet CCRMA.  From a fresh F11 install, I did

rpm --import 
http://ccrma.stanford.edu/planetccrma/RPM-GPG-KEY.planetccrma.txt

and

rpm -Uvh 
http://ccrma.stanford.edu/planetccrma/mirror/fedora/linux/planetccrma/11/i386/planetccrma-repo-1.1-2.fc11.ccrma.noarch.rpm

then you can browse the repository with yum or packagekit
